How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lincoln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lincoln Heights Studio Apartments | $1,370 | $1,069 | $1,863 |
| Lincoln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,640 | $670 | $3,502 |
| Lincoln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,108 | $770 | $3,942 |
| Lincoln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,479 | $870 | $6,402 |
| Lincoln Heights 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,153 | $1,580 | $8,945 |
How much does it cost to rent a home in Lincoln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 Bedroom Homes | $1,658 | $895 | $2,800 |
| 3 Bedroom Homes | $2,257 | $1,295 | $5,000 |
| 4 Bedroom Homes | $2,235 | $1,695 | $3,800 |
| 5 Bedroom Homes | $2,147 | $1,400 | $2,600 |
